Post by bobb » Wed Aug 06, 2014 3:38 am

Guest checkout not visible.

I have a brand-new clean install (zip file extract on web site & install wizard completed) but cannot get the "Guest checkout" option to appear. I have changed nothing from the default settings. My settings/option page DOES have "allow guest checkout" checked but whenever I checkout it forces me to create an account with password. There is simply no option appearing for the guest checkout.

I like many of the changes in openshop including the streamlined checkout, but I need Guest Checkout capability.
Any ideas?

Post by MaxD » Wed Aug 06, 2014 5:02 pm

bobb wrote:Guest checkout not visible.
Disable hidden OpenShop Checkout tweak to use default OpenCart checkout. But OpenShop checkout is way faster and sells generating then Guest Checkout. Configure it at System -> Settings -> Checkout and Register Tab.

But I fully rebuilt a new OS Admin Extension, by implementing the most used tools, but thereby removing the implementation of everything, specifically related to OS-Extensions + the TWEAKS VqMod-Manager, since it is not longer functionable with MaxD's latest VqMod Pro anyway, according to his own info.

I now use the nice CodeManager instead of the former top OS-File-Editor, not longer working under latest PHP-Versions, the CodeManager includes a 'full' free HELP Function, allowing remote DEV's, if required, simple and controllable Direct Access to Admin+Source. Also the genious SQL-Buddy would not longer function in OC-2 without some new Coding/Linking, one more good reason for me, to stay.

On the Front Side, I use MaxD's latest simple OpenShop responsive Theme. It only consists of a handfull of individual files, everything else is used/taken from the default Theme. This Theme may also implemented into the default Theme section, thereby only replacing header.tpl/footer.tpl/currency.tpl/language.tpl/product.tpl, and adding/overwriting it's own CSS Content into the default/stylesheet Section.

I only use MaxD's OS-specific VqMod's, if/as needed, it makes no sense, to fill up the VqMod Sub with inactive/unused Files anyway, since all of them DO 'exist', and so 'count' as well, from a server point of view, regardless of beeing active or not.
